, including all inherited members.
| age | classbase | |
| ChangeCount(int modifier) | ModeHandler | [virtual] |
| chanlimits | ListModeBase | [protected] |
| CheckTimeStamp(time_t theirs, time_t ours, const std::string &their_param, const std::string &our_param, Channel *channel) | ModeHandler | [virtual] |
| classbase() | classbase | |
| configtag | ListModeBase | [protected] |
| count | ModeHandler | [protected] |
| DisplayEmptyList(User *user, Channel *channel) | ListModeBase | [inline, virtual] |
| DisplayList(User *user, Channel *channel) | ListModeBase | [inline, virtual] |
| DoChannelDelete(Channel *chan) | ListModeBase | [inline, virtual] |
| DoCleanup(int, void *) | ListModeBase | [inline, virtual] |
| DoImplements(Module *m) | ListModeBase | [inline, virtual] |
| DoOnRequest(Request *request) | ListModeBase | [inline, virtual] |
| DoRehash() | ListModeBase | [inline, virtual] |
| DoSyncChannel(Channel *chan, Module *proto, void *opaque) | ListModeBase | [inline, virtual] |
| endoflistnumeric | ListModeBase | [protected] |
| endofliststring | ListModeBase | [protected] |
| Extend(const std::string &key, T *p) | Extensible | [inline] |
| Extend(const std::string &key) | Extensible | [inline] |
| GetCount() | ModeHandler | [virtual] |
| GetExt(const std::string &key, T *&p) | Extensible | [inline] |
| GetExt(const std::string &key) | Extensible | [inline] |
| GetExtList(std::deque< std::string > &list) | Extensible | |
| GetInfoKey() | ListModeBase | [inline, virtual] |
| GetModeChar() | ModeHandler | |
| GetModeType() | ModeHandler | |
| GetNeededPrefix() | ModeHandler | |
| GetNumParams(bool adding) | ModeHandler | |
| GetPrefix() | ModeHandler | |
| GetPrefixRank() | ModeHandler | [virtual] |
| GetUserParameter(User *useor) | ModeHandler | [virtual] |
| infokey | ListModeBase | [protected] |
| IsListMode() | ModeHandler | |
| list | ModeHandler | [protected] |
| ListModeBase(InspIRCd *Instance, char modechar, const std::string &eolstr, unsigned int lnum, unsigned int eolnum, bool autotidy, const std::string &ctag="banlist") | ListModeBase | [inline] |
| listnumeric | ListModeBase | [protected] |
| m_type | ModeHandler | [protected] |
| mode | ModeHandler | [protected] |
| ModeHandler(InspIRCd *Instance, char modeletter, int parameters_on, int parameters_off, bool listmode, ModeType type, bool operonly, char mprefix=0, char prefixrequired= '%') | ModeHandler | |
| ModeSet(User *, User *, Channel *channel, const std::string ¶meter) | ListModeBase | [inline, virtual] |
| n_params_off | ModeHandler | [protected] |
| n_params_on | ModeHandler | [protected] |
| NeedsOper() | ModeHandler | |
| OnModeChange(User *source, User *, Channel *channel, std::string ¶meter, bool adding, bool servermode) | ListModeBase | [inline, virtual] |
| OnParameterMissing(User *user, User *dest, Channel *channel) | ModeHandler | [virtual] |
| oper | ModeHandler | [protected] |
| prefix | ModeHandler | [protected] |
| prefixneeded | ModeHandler | [protected] |
| RemoveMode(Channel *channel, irc::modestacker *stack) | ListModeBase | [inline, virtual] |
| RemoveMode(User *, irc::modestacker *stack) | ListModeBase | [inline, virtual] |
| ServerInstance | ModeHandler | [protected] |
| SetNeededPrefix(char needsprefix) | ModeHandler | |
| Shrink(const std::string &key) | Extensible | |
| TellAlreadyOnList(User *, Channel *, std::string &) | ListModeBase | [inline, virtual] |
| TellListTooLong(User *, Channel *, std::string &) | ListModeBase | [inline, virtual] |
| TellNotSet(User *, Channel *, std::string &) | ListModeBase | [inline, virtual] |
| tidy | ListModeBase | [protected] |
| ValidateParam(User *, Channel *, std::string &) | ListModeBase | [inline, virtual] |
| ~classbase() | classbase | [inline, virtual] |
| ~ModeHandler() | ModeHandler | [virtual] |